The idea of executive immunity suggests that a incumbent leader might be exempt from some court proceedings. It's an blanket exemption from any laws; rather, it’s a intricate matter relating to whether a president can be faced with civil lawsuits or criminal charges for actions taken while in power. Previously, the extent of this privilege has been debated and understood variously by the judiciary, often based on the particular circumstances of every case, generating a unclear legal situation.
